Absolutely. No comparison can be made (personally though, I think Zhao Wen-Zhou made a better Wong Fei Hung than Jet Li).
But the reason you can't compare them is this, the Once Upon a time in China series were 3 about 2 hours long films where character development and plot had to be made to fit into a certain time period. Also, martial arts had to be a focus in order to promote it. Jet Li was the focus throughout.
The TVB series is longer and allows for more development of plot/sub-plot and characters, romance and character traits are as important as martial arts.
In terms of the actors, Jet Li was national martial arts champion 6 times before switching to acting. Bosco is a relatively new actor that has had to learn martial arts for the series (which I think he does quite well).
